Breaking the Stigma: Mental Wellness in the Fundraising Profession with Ian Adair

When Ian Adair shares his personal experience with mental illness, he realizes the importance of bringing attention to this issue and how it affects individuals across the world. He takes a stand against the stigma of mental illness and encourages organizations to support their people. From an early age, Ian has faced mental health challenges in his family, which shaped his passion for advocating mental health awareness. As he grew older, he discovered the power of sharing his story and connecting with others who faced similar struggles. Through his professional life, Ian realized the importance of mental health and wellness in the workplace, particularly for fundraisers who are under immense pressure during these uncertain times. The impact of the pandemic on people's mental health became an opportunity for Ian to push for organizations to take better care of their employees and provide the necessary support. The Power of Data Metrics and Accountability

Did someone tell you that simply tracking demographics and services provided is enough for your nonprofit's success? Think again! Developing a data-driven culture in a nonprofit is essential for effective impact measurement. In this episode of The Intentional Fundraiser Podcast, Sheri Chaney Jones highlights the role of leadership and the positive influence of professionals with corporate backgrounds in fostering this culture. By prioritizing impact measurement, organizations can better serve their beneficiaries and impress donors. As an author, professor, and international expert, Sheri has spent two decades refining her approach to data and impact measurement. She founded Measurement Resources Company in 2010, a national firm dedicated to increasing the capacity of nonprofit and government organizations.
